Driver's Side Power Door Lock
I've got an issue that recently popped up on my 2009 G37x sedan. I bought it brand new and I've now got 65K miles on it.
About 2 weeks ago, the driver's side power door lock button on the door started not working intermittently. Now it's stopped working altogether. The fob won't unlock or lock the driver's side door and the power door lock button on the door won't lock or unlock the door. I have to use the key to unlock it and I have to push the lock on the door.

It smells of lock actuator inside the drivers door. Does the remote lock/unlock the other doors? When you use the passenger side door panel switch, does it work all doors but the driver?

Yes. The passenger side door power lock panel switch works on all doors but the drivers side.
Any idea what the actuator costs?
#5
It appears the part number is 82501JK00A for the drivers side, and this should fit all 07+ G's -- sedan, coupe, and convertible. (whereas 82500JK00A is passenger side)
Shows to be about $200 - $250 dealer price, who'd I'd recommend double checking the part number with. From G35 forums, this seems to be a common issue for some, and they've found ways to adapt universal plungers for cheap if thats a route you want to consider.
